2007-08: Freshman Sawyer Duncan made an immediate impact for the Furman Paladins. In his rookie season, he posted a 15-7 singles record and went 8-1 in league play, primarily at the no. 6 position. His singles victories included wins over opponents from then-12th-ranked Alabama, then-26th-ranked Miami, and then-75th-ranked Elon.
Prep/Personal: Duncan completed his prep career at the Westminster Schools under head coach Wade Boggs. As a senior, he posted a 57-20 singles record in USTA competition. He reached the round of 16 at the USTA Winter Nationals and won the Southern Section in Memphis, Tenn. Duncan also placed third at the St. Lous Clay Court Championships and the Southern Indoor Tournament in Lousville. He was ranked as high as 65th nationally, 3rd in the Southern section, and 2nd in Georgia. Duncan earned a No. 32 ranking in the class of 2007 by tennisrecruiting.net. At Westminster, Duncan led his squad to an undefeated season as a senior, four consecutive region titles and four consecutive state championship titles. He was named the Atlanta Journal Constitution's Georgia Player of the Year as a junior and senior. Duncan also competed in squash for Westminster, posting undefeated regular season records as a sophomore and junior, and ending the year ranked as high as No. 20. Duncan was also named a College Board AP Scholar with Distinction.
